Selecting and Utilizing Units Effectively

The following guidelines provide insight into the selection and optimal use of such furnishings, ensuring both functionality and safety within a child’s dedicated space.

Tip 1: Prioritize Safety Standards: Verify compliance with current safety regulations, including the presence of anti-tip hardware and the absence of hazardous materials such as lead-based paint. Securing the unit to a wall stud is crucial to prevent accidental tipping.

Tip 2: Evaluate Drawer Construction: Examine drawer construction for smooth operation, full extension capabilities, and sturdy joinery. Avoid drawers with loose hardware or rough edges that could pose a hazard. Dovetail joints or reinforced corners are signs of quality construction.

Tip 3: Consider Size and Capacity: Assess the available space and storage requirements before purchase. Larger units may offer greater capacity but could overwhelm smaller rooms. A unit with adjustable shelves or removable dividers provides flexibility as storage needs evolve.

Tip 4: Opt for Durable and Easy-to-Clean Materials: Select materials resistant to scratches, stains, and moisture. Solid wood or engineered wood with a durable finish is preferable. Surfaces should be easily wiped clean to maintain hygiene.

Tip 5: Organize Strategically: Implement a systematic approach to organizing items within the unit. Utilize drawer dividers, baskets, or bins to categorize clothing, diapers, and other essentials. Placing frequently used items within easy reach minimizes reaching and bending.

Tip 6: Repurpose with Adaptability: Look for styles with removable changing tops or versatile designs to extend its lifespan beyond the nursery years. Convert it into a standard storage unit in other areas of the home.

Tip 7: Regular Maintenance: Periodically inspect the unit for loose hardware, damaged surfaces, or signs of wear. Tighten screws, repair chips or cracks, and clean regularly to maintain its safety and appearance.

Adhering to these suggestions facilitates a safe, organized, and efficient environment for infant care, maximizing the utility of a significant investment.

1. Safety Compliance

1. Safety Compliance, Dress

Safety compliance for a baby nursery dresser is paramount due to the vulnerability of infants and young children. Failure to adhere to established safety standards can result in significant physical harm, including injuries from tipping, entrapment, or exposure to hazardous materials. For example, a dresser lacking anti-tip hardware poses a direct threat of collapse, particularly if a child attempts to climb on it. Similarly, the presence of lead-based paint introduces the risk of lead poisoning through ingestion. Consequently, adherence to regulations established by organizations like the Consumer Product Safety Commission (CPSC) is not merely a recommendation but a critical necessity.

Safety compliance extends beyond structural integrity and material composition. It encompasses the design and construction of drawers, ensuring they operate smoothly and securely, preventing finger pinching or accidental removal. The inclusion of ventilation features can mitigate the risk of suffocation should a child become entrapped inside. Real-world instances of infant injuries and fatalities resulting from non-compliant furniture underscore the practical importance of thorough evaluation and adherence to safety guidelines. Selecting a dresser with a certification label from a recognized testing laboratory provides a degree of assurance regarding compliance.

In summation, prioritizing safety compliance when choosing a baby nursery dresser is essential for mitigating preventable risks. While aesthetic considerations and storage capacity are important, they should not supersede the fundamental requirement of safety. Overcoming challenges in identifying compliant products requires diligence in researching manufacturers, examining product specifications, and verifying certifications. This emphasis on safety aligns with the broader goal of creating a secure and nurturing environment for child development.

2. Storage Capacity

2. Storage Capacity, Dress

Storage capacity represents a crucial determinant of utility for a baby nursery dresser. The adequacy of storage directly influences the organization, accessibility, and management of essential infant care items, thereby impacting the efficiency and convenience of daily routines.

  • Drawer Volume and Configuration

    Drawer volume dictates the quantity of items that can be accommodated. Adequate depth, width, and height are essential for storing various clothing sizes, diapers, blankets, and other necessities. The internal configuration, including the number of drawers and the presence of dividers, influences the ability to categorize and separate items, facilitating easy retrieval. For instance, shallow drawers are suited for small items like socks and hats, while deeper drawers accommodate larger items like folded clothes or bedding. An insufficient drawer volume necessitates overflow storage solutions, potentially compromising nursery aesthetics and functionality.

  • Weight Bearing Capacity

    Weight bearing capacity defines the maximum load each drawer or shelf can safely support. Overloading drawers can result in structural damage, rendering them difficult to open or close, or potentially causing collapse. A dresser with a robust weight bearing capacity ensures longevity and sustained functionality, particularly when storing heavier items like stacks of diapers or bulky clothing. Ignoring weight limits can lead to premature wear and tear, compromising the overall lifespan of the furniture piece.

  • Changing Top Integration

    Some baby nursery dressers integrate a changing top, effectively expanding the functional storage capacity. The space beneath the changing top often provides additional storage for diapering essentials, such as wipes, creams, and diapers themselves. The accessibility and organization of these items within the changing area directly impact the convenience and hygiene of diaper changing procedures. Limited or poorly designed changing top storage can contribute to clutter and impede efficient diapering.

  • Adjustability and Expandability

    Adjustability refers to the ability to modify drawer configurations or add supplemental storage components. Dressers with adjustable shelves or removable dividers offer flexibility to adapt to evolving storage needs as the infant grows. Expandability may involve the option to add a hutch or side cabinets, increasing the overall storage capacity to accommodate a larger volume of belongings. A dresser lacking adjustability and expandability may become inadequate as the child ages, necessitating replacement or supplementation with additional storage solutions.

The cumulative effect of these facets underscores the integral relationship between storage capacity and the practical value of a baby nursery dresser. Selecting a dresser that adequately addresses these considerations optimizes the nursery environment, promoting organization, efficiency, and convenience in infant care routines.

3. Material Durability

3. Material Durability, Dress

Material durability, as it pertains to baby nursery dressers, directly influences the longevity, safety, and overall value of the furniture. The selected materials must withstand the rigors of daily use, potential exposure to moisture and spills, and the physical demands placed upon it by both caregivers and children.

  • Resistance to Impact and Scratches

    A durable material exhibits resistance to impacts and scratches, preserving its aesthetic appearance and structural integrity over time. For instance, a dresser constructed from solid hardwood or engineered wood with a robust laminate finish is less susceptible to damage from dropped toys or accidental bumps. A dresser with a softer material, such as low-density particleboard, may easily chip or scratch, diminishing its visual appeal and potentially exposing unfinished edges that could pose a safety hazard.

  • Moisture and Stain Resistance

    Nurseries are prone to spills and moisture exposure. Therefore, the dresser’s material should resist water damage, staining, and the growth of mold or mildew. Solid wood, when properly sealed and finished, offers good moisture resistance. Laminates and melamine surfaces are also effective at repelling liquids and preventing stains. A dresser constructed from absorbent materials without protective coatings may warp, swell, or develop stains, compromising its structural integrity and aesthetic quality.

  • Resistance to Chemical Degradation

    Cleaning and disinfecting are essential in a nursery environment. The dresser’s material must withstand exposure to common cleaning agents without undergoing discoloration, degradation, or release of harmful chemicals. Finishes should be resistant to solvents, detergents, and disinfectants commonly used for surface cleaning. A material that reacts negatively to cleaning chemicals may become damaged, discolored, or emit volatile organic compounds (VOCs), posing a potential health risk.

  • Structural Stability Over Time

    A durable material maintains its structural stability over extended periods, resisting warping, cracking, or joint failure. Solid wood or high-quality engineered wood offers greater dimensional stability compared to less dense or poorly constructed materials. A dresser that retains its structural integrity ensures the drawers function smoothly, the frame remains sturdy, and the overall unit maintains its intended form and function. Instability can lead to unsafe conditions and reduce the lifespan of the furniture.

These aspects of material durability contribute significantly to the long-term performance and safety of a baby nursery dresser. Selecting a dresser constructed from durable materials not only protects the investment but also ensures a safe and functional environment for the child. Ultimately, opting for quality materials translates to a longer lifespan, reduced maintenance, and enhanced safety within the nursery setting.

  • Optimal Height and Reach

    Dresser height is a primary ergonomic consideration. A dresser that is too low necessitates excessive bending, increasing the risk of back strain. Conversely, a dresser that is too high requires reaching, potentially leading to shoulder and neck discomfort. An ergonomically designed dresser positions essential items within easy reach, typically between hip and chest height for the average caregiver, minimizing unnecessary movements and reducing the potential for musculoskeletal injuries. The integration of a changing table top should also adhere to these height parameters.

  • Smooth Drawer Operation and Access

    The ease with which drawers open and close significantly impacts caregiver comfort. Drawers that require excessive force or are prone to sticking can strain the hands and arms. Ergonomically designed dressers feature smooth-gliding drawer mechanisms, such as full-extension ball-bearing slides, allowing for effortless access to contents. Clear visibility of drawer contents, facilitated by adequate lighting and organization, further minimizes searching and reaching, promoting efficiency and reducing frustration.

  • Rounded Edges and Safe Hardware

    Ergonomic design extends to safety features that protect both the caregiver and the infant. Sharp edges and protruding hardware can pose a risk of injury, particularly in a confined space. Dressers with rounded edges and recessed or smooth-profile hardware minimize the potential for bumps and scrapes. Drawer pulls should be easy to grasp and operate, even with one hand, facilitating quick and secure access to essential items.

  • Adjustable Features and Adaptability

    The ability to adjust certain features, such as shelf height or drawer dividers, enhances the ergonomic adaptability of a baby nursery dresser. As the infant grows and storage needs evolve, adjustable features allow the caregiver to customize the dresser configuration to optimize access and organization. A dresser that can be easily modified to accommodate changing requirements promotes sustained comfort and efficiency throughout the nursery years.

Frequently Asked Questions

This section addresses common inquiries and concerns regarding baby nursery dressers, offering factual information and practical guidance.

Question 1: What safety certifications should a baby nursery dresser possess?

A baby nursery dresser should ideally be certified by independent testing laboratories, indicating compliance with relevant safety standards. Certifications such as those from ASTM International (formerly the American Society for Testing and Materials) provide assurance that the dresser meets specific requirements for stability, material safety, and construction.

Question 2: How does material selection impact the longevity of a baby nursery dresser?

The chosen material significantly influences a dresser’s durability. Solid hardwoods, such as maple or oak, offer superior strength and resistance to wear and tear. Engineered wood products, like plywood or MDF (medium-density fiberboard), can provide a cost-effective alternative, particularly when combined with a durable laminate or veneer finish. Inferior materials may exhibit premature wear, instability, or susceptibility to moisture damage, thereby reducing the dresser’s lifespan.

Question 3: What are the key considerations when selecting a dresser size for a small nursery?

In a small nursery, prioritize dressers with a compact footprint and efficient storage solutions. Tall, narrow dressers maximize vertical space without occupying excessive floor area. Dressers with integrated changing tables eliminate the need for separate furniture pieces, conserving space. Careful measurement of available space and consideration of storage requirements are crucial.

Question 4: How can one ensure proper ventilation when storing items in a baby nursery dresser?

Maintaining proper ventilation within a baby nursery dresser helps prevent the buildup of moisture and odors. Avoid overfilling drawers, allowing for air circulation. Consider selecting dressers with ventilation holes or slatted drawer bottoms. Periodically air out the dresser by opening drawers and doors for a few hours.

Question 5: What is the recommended method for securing a baby nursery dresser to prevent tipping?

Securing a baby nursery dresser to a wall is essential to prevent accidental tipping, particularly as children become mobile. Use anti-tip hardware, typically consisting of straps or brackets, to anchor the dresser to a wall stud. Follow the manufacturer’s instructions for installation. Regularly inspect the hardware to ensure it remains secure.

Question 6: How can one effectively organize clothing and supplies within a baby nursery dresser?

Effective organization maximizes the dresser’s storage capacity and facilitates efficient access to essential items. Utilize drawer dividers, storage bins, or baskets to categorize clothing, diapers, and other supplies. Fold clothing using space-saving techniques. Store frequently used items in easily accessible locations. Regularly declutter the dresser to maintain organization.
